What are the roles of non-renewable and renewable resources in a sustainable economy?

Short Answer

Expert verified
Non-renewable resources provide essential raw materials, while renewable resources offer sustainable alternatives for future economy.

Step by step solution

01

Define Non-Renewable Resources

Non-renewable resources are natural resources that do not replenish at a sufficient rate compared to its consumption. Examples include fossil fuels like coal, oil, and natural gas, as well as minerals such as iron, copper, and gold.
02

Define Renewable Resources

Renewable resources are natural resources that can replenish naturally at a rate that is sustainable over the long term. Examples include solar energy, wind energy, biomass, and hydropower, as well as living organisms such as forests and fish populations when managed sustainably.
03

Roles of Non-Renewable Resources

Non-renewable resources currently play a major role in the global economy by providing energy and raw materials for industrial activities. However, their finite nature and environmental impacts such as pollution and greenhouse gas emissions present challenges to sustainability.
04

Roles of Renewable Resources

Renewable resources contribute to a sustainable economy by offering cleaner and more sustainable alternatives to non-renewable energy sources. Their use can reduce environmental impacts and help mitigate climate change, while also ensuring resources are available for future generations.
05

Integrating Both for Sustainability

For a sustainable economy, there needs to be a transition towards increased use of renewable resources while managing and reducing dependency on non-renewable resources. This includes investing in technology, policies, and practices that promote resource efficiency and environmental protection.

Non-Renewable Resources
Non-renewable resources are natural assets that exist in limited quantities on Earth. These include fossil fuels like coal, oil, and natural gas, along with minerals such as gold, copper, and iron. Once we consume these resources, they do not replenish within a human timeline, taking millions of years to form naturally.

Using non-renewable resources has been crucial in propelling industrial developments across the globe. They are key to powering factories, vehicles, and homes. However, this comes with several challenges.
  • They contribute significantly to air and water pollution.
  • Burning fossil fuels releases greenhouse gases, leading to climate change.
  • Over-extraction can lead to resource depletion, increasing scarcity and costs.
Given these challenges, reliance on non-renewable resources is increasingly seen as unsustainable. Transitioning towards resources that are less harmful to the planet is an essential step for ensuring long-term economic and environmental health.
Renewable Resources
Renewable resources are those that can naturally replenish at a rate that supports their sustainable use, making them integral to a sustainable economy. Unlike non-renewables, they are abundant and regenerate naturally if managed properly.
  • Solar and wind energy are among the most popular renewable sources, capturing the sun’s rays and wind's power to generate electricity without emitting pollutants.
  • Biomass, hydropower, and geothermal energy also contribute to cleaner energy production.
  • Sustainably managed forests and fish stocks are examples of living renewable resources.
Fatally, transitioning to renewables contributes to reducing carbon footprints and promoting healthier ecosystems. They enable us to harness limitless energy sources while mitigating adverse environmental impacts associated with fossil fuels.
Resource Management
Effective resource management is the cornerstone of achieving a balance between using non-renewable and renewable resources. It involves utilizing resources in a way that minimizes waste, prevents resource depletion, and enhances economic viability.

Good resource management practices include:
  • Investing in technologies that increase efficiency, such as energy-efficient appliances and machinery.
  • Implementing policies that encourage the sustainable use of both renewable and non-renewable resources.
  • Promoting recycling and reuse to extend the life of materials.
  • Adopting conservation techniques to preserve ecosystems, such as sustainable agricultural practices and water management.
By managing resources wisely, societies can reduce dependency on finite resources while ensuring that future generations also benefit from current natural capital.
Environmental Sustainability
Environmental sustainability refers to the responsible interaction with the planet to maintain natural resources and avoid putting them in jeopardy. It is a guiding principle in building a sustainable economy and involves reducing ecological footprints by altering consumption patterns and energy use.
  • This includes transitioning to renewable energy sources, as they contribute less to environmental degradation.
  • Reducing emissions from fossil fuels to slow down global warming and its impacts.
  • Preserving biodiversity by protecting habitats and endangered species.
  • Promoting sustainable land, water, and forest management practices.
Incorporating environmental sustainability ensures that economic growth does not come at the expense of the environment. It supports a holistic approach where economic progress, nature conservation, and social well-being go hand-in-hand for the benefit of all species on Earth.
